Wednesdays starting September 24 At 12:15 pm Grace Sanctuary
The Grace Lutheran Midday Concert series returns for its fall series weekly from September 24th to November 26th. Join us on Wednesdays at 12:15pm for performances by Willamette Valley musicians in the Grace sanctuary. Performances range from classical ensembles and soloists to jazz trios and contemporary programs. The concerts are free and open to the public; all are welcome! Any proceeds received help fund future performances and music offerings at Grace Lutheran. Be sure to look for updates regarding the series lineups, or contact Bryson Skaar for further information.

Wisdom Seekers The Wisdom Seekers Book Group will start a new book on Thursday, September 25th – “The Good Shepherd: A Thousand-Year Journey from Psalm 23 to the New Testament,” by Kenneth E. Bailey. The author uses his insights into Middle Eastern culture and especially his familiarity with Middle Eastern shepherding customs to bring new light and life to our understanding of this central image of the Christian faith.
Meeting Times: Thursdays at 12 pm via zoom
